What does a virtual executive assistant do?

As a virtual executive assistant, you have many of the same responsibilities as a traditional executive assistant, but you do not work in an office setting. Virtual executive assistant jobs are common at small companies or startups that cannot employ full-time employees or have no centralized office. Your duties include providing a wide range of administrative support, maintaining an executive’s schedules and business appointments, and handling travel arrangements. Other tasks you may have as a virtual executive assistant include calling vendors, providing project management assistance, and helping with customer service.

What is an executive virtual assistant?

An Executive Virtual Assistant (EVA) is a remote professional who provides high-level administrative, organizational, and strategic support to executives, business owners, or entrepreneurs. They manage tasks such as email and calendar management, travel arrangements, meeting coordination, document preparation, and project management. EVAs help streamline operations, allowing executives to focus on core business activities. Their role often requires strong communication, discretion, and multitasking skills.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of an executive virtual assistant?

An Executive Virtual Assistant's daily tasks often include managing calendars and scheduling meetings, coordinating travel arrangements, handling email correspondence, preparing reports or presentations, and maintaining confidential records. You may be responsible for prioritizing executive communications, conducting research, processing expense reports, and sometimes interacting with clients or stakeholders on behalf of executives. This role requires strong time management as you’ll frequently juggle multiple priorities while working independently. Collaboration with executives and other team members is a key part of the job, ensuring smooth business operations despite working remotely.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an executive virtual assistant?

To thrive as an Executive Virtual Assistant, you need excellent organizational skills, attention to detail, proficiency in administrative tasks, and relevant experience or education in office management or business administration. Familiarity with cloud-based communication tools (such as Slack or Zoom), calendar management software (like Google Workspace or Microsoft Outlook), and project management platforms (such as Trello or Asana) is often required. Strong interpersonal communication, discretion, adaptability, and proactive problem-solving set outstanding candidates apart. These skills are critical because Executive Virtual Assistants must manage complex schedules, sensitive information, and high-level correspondence while supporting leadership remotely.

How do I become an executive virtual assistant?

To become an executive virtual assistant, you typically need strong organizational, communication, and time management skills, along with proficiency in tools like Microsoft Office or Google Workspace. Relevant experience in administrative support or customer service can be beneficial, and some roles may require specific certifications or training. Building a professional online presence and applying through freelance platforms or direct employers are common ways to start.
